Shonjibon cash transfer and nutrition counselling trial in rural Bangladesh - the impact on women's empowerment
Presented by Elizabeth Kirkwood (The University of Sydney), as part of the Annual Scientific Conference hosted by the University of Canberra and co-sponsored by the University of Canberra, the Australian Centre for International Agricultural Research (ACIAR) and CGIAR Collaborative Platform for Gend...
